Material Description

  • Material Properties:Flame retardantHigh reflectivity
  • Application Areas:Lighting diffuser
  • Color:--
  • Grade:Injection grade

Material Certification

UL

Technical Data Sheet

optical performanceTest ConditionTest MethodTest Result
ISOPC-MD10
reflectivity97.0
transmissivity1000 μmISO 13468-10.6 %
impact performanceTest ConditionTest MethodTest Result
Charpy Notched Impact Strength23°CISO 17940 kJ/m²
flammabilityTest ConditionTest MethodTest Result
UL flame retardant rating1.5 mmUL 94V-0
mechanical propertiesTest ConditionTest MethodTest Result
bending strengthISO 17890.0 Mpa
Bending modulusISO 1782400 Mpa
Nominal tensile fracture strainISO 527-270 %
tensile strengthYieldISO 527-260.0 Mpa
injectionTest ConditionTest MethodTest Result
Temperature at the rear of the barrel260 to 280 °C
Temperature in the middle of the barrel260 to 280 °C
Temperature at the front of the material cylinder260 to 280 °C
Mold temperature80 to 90 °C
drying time5.0 to 8.0 hr
drying temperature120 °C
thermal performanceTest ConditionTest MethodTest Result
RTIUL 74680.0 °C
RTI ImpUL 74680.0 °C
RTI ElecUL 74680.0 °C
Linear coefficient of thermal expansionFlowISO 11359-26.5E-5 cm/cm/°C
Hot deformation temperature1.8 MPa, UnannealedISO 75-2/A126 °C
Hot deformation temperature0.45 MPa, UnannealedISO 75-2/B138 °C
Physical propertiesTest ConditionTest MethodTest Result
Shrinkage rateFlow : 2.00 mmInternal Method0.50 - 0.70 %
Shrinkage rate横向Flow : 2.00 mmInternal Method0.50 - 0.70 %
Melt Volume Flow Rate (MVR)300°C/1.2 kgISO 113328.0 cm3/10min
densityISO 11831.28 g/cm³
